Description

This report documents the scale of the Melbourne’s recent inner-city high rise apartment boom and the scale of its likely further expansion.

It shows that it is an investor led boom, which is disconnected from any underlying increased preference for apartment living. It is delivering thousands of tiny apartments which reflect developers’ interest in maximising the number that can be packed into the building site and investors’ preferences for an apartment product selling for less than $500,000. The report examines the social and economic consequences of the boom for Melbourne.
